Tex. Labor Code § 302.0035: EMPLOYMENT ASSISTANCE PROGRAM FOR CERTAIN PARENTS.

The commission shall provide employment assistance services, including skills training, job placement, and employment-related services, to a person referred to the commission by:
(1) the Title IV-D agency under Chapter 231, Family Code; or
(2) a court under Section 157.211, Family Code.
Added by Acts 1999, 76th Leg., ch. 1072, Sec. 7, eff. Sept. 1, 1999. Amended by Acts 2001, 77th Leg., ch. 311, Sec. 4, eff. Sept. 1, 2001.
